Celebrate and shop locally in Latrobe CIty as part of Main Streets of Australia Week from 16 to 22 May 2022
Latrobe City Council is celebrating Main Streets of Australia Week from 16 - 22 May, encouraging the community to support small businesses by shopping local.
Main Streets of Australia is a national campaign that shines a light on the significant contribution that small businesses have on the fabric of their communities. As part of the Main Streets of Australia Week celebrations in Latrobe City, council is giving the community the chance to share in $2,000 worth of Latrobe City Gift cards.
From May 16 - May 22 Latrobe City Council will be running a local radio broadcast campaign, along with newspaper and social media awareness
Support for the community
To enter, all you need to do is make a purchase of any amount at participating businesses across Latrobe City and fill out the entry form on the council website. Mayor of Latrobe City Cr Kellie O'Callaghan said, "Main Streets of Australia Week is an important reminder to us all to support businesses in our own backyard. Even before the impacts of COVID, our local businesses have faced competition from online shopping and larger retailers."
"Businesses within our main streets and town centres make an enormous contribution to both the community and the nation as a whole. It is for this reason we need to ensure the success and survival of these precincts across Latrobe City."
"These businesses are the lifeblood of our community, collectively providing a huge number of jobs, especially to those that rely on local or flexible work, supporting local sporting groups and schools as well as building connections and providing safe spaces." Mayor O'Callaghan said.
